85.71 percent of the population in 65637 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 40.23 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 14.66 percent of the residents in 65637 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 1.56 members with about 2.05 cars available per household.
An estimate of 86.45 percent of the residents in 65637 has some form of health insurance. 33.60 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 65.87 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

As of , an estimate of 753 residents live in 65637 with a median age of 42.8 years. 22.58 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 19.79 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 36.01 percent of the residents in 65637 is currently married, and 25.08 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 65637 is $4,665.83.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 65637 is approximately $549. The median household spends about 11.77 percent of their income on housing.
